The Civil Engineer (P.E.) is responsible for reviewing, approving, and sealing civil engineering plans for fiber optic and utility infrastructure projects within the State of Texas. This position ensures engineering compliance with municipal, county, and TxDOT standards while supporting permitting, right-of-way coordination, and construction execution.
The Civil Engineer is capable of reviewing plan & profile drawings, bore profiles, traffic control plans, and right-of-way improvements while communicating effectively with clients, state agencies, and internal teams.
- Reviews and seals engineering plans in accordance with the Texas Engineering Practice Act and Board rules.
- Oversees preparation and quality control of plan & profile drawings, HDD bore profiles, traffic control plans (TCP), bridge crossings, railroad and pipeline crossings, and right-of-way restoration details.
- Tracks projects according to client and company procedures from inception to completion.
- Provides engineering support during permitting review cycles and responds to jurisdictional comments.
- Attends meetings with clients, municipalities, counties, and TxDOT districts as required.
- Ensures compliance with local, county, and state regulations including TxDOT Utility Accommodation Rules and MUTCD standards.
- Performs engineering analysis as required for drainage, grading, and utility conflicts.
- Maintains accurate engineering records and documentation in accordance with company and state standards.

- Strong critical thinking skills and attention to detail.
- Ability to work independently with minimal supervision.
- Thorough understanding of right-of-way permitting processes.
- Knowledge of utility coordination, SUE investigations, and conflict analysis.
- Proficient in AutoCAD (Civil 3D preferred) and ability to review engineering plan sets.
- Strong written and verbal communication skills.
- Ability to manage multiple projects across various jurisdictions.
- Understanding of engineering liability and professional responsibility.
- Bachelor’s Degree in Civil Engineering or related field.
- Must hold an active Professional Engineer (PE) license in the State of Texas in good standing.
- Ability and willingness to obtain Professional Engineer licensure in additional states as required by company operations (including through comity/reciprocity).
- Experience in utility and/or right-of-way (ROW) design preferred.
- Experience serving as Engineer of Record on public infrastructure projects preferred.
